How lightgbm handle missing values
Web2 sep. 2024 · Categorical and missing values support. Histogram binning in LGBM comes with built-in support for handling missing values and categorical features. TPS March … WebThis video "Dataset Missing Values & Imputation (Detailed Python Tutorial) Impute Missing values in ML" explains how to preprocess data, what are some of ...
How lightgbm handle missing values
Did you know?
Web21 mrt. 2024 · 2.3 Missing Values Handling Both XGBoost and LightGBM could handle missing values in input data. XGBoost supports missing values by default. As mentioned in the paper, the missing values will be hold at first, then the optimal directions are learning during training to get best performance. WebAlgorithms like xgboost and lightgbm handle missing values in a special way. E.g. during splitting, ... In lightgbm for categorical variables, "all negative values will be treated as missing values". So the reason for often using values like -999 for null/na values is because of convention + usage of tree based algorithms like xgb/lgb.
WebSpecifically, they create a default direction for those nodes with, as splitting feature, one with missing values in the current instance set. At prediction time, if the prediction path goes … WebIt can be negative value, integer values that can not be accurately represented by 32-bit floating point, or values that are larger than actual number of unique categories. During training this is validated but for prediction it’s treated as the same as not-chosen category for performance reasons. References [1] Walter D. Fisher.
Web5 jun. 2024 · Hi! It's great to meet you, I'm Jason! I'm a 4th-year student at the University of Waterloo with a passion for Technology and Strategy. Over the past few years, I've been busy combining these passions to drive impactful outcomes for diverse organizations. I love tackling challenging problems and working on high-calibre teams. I've held critical … WebCurrently, I am working as a BI Specialist at the Ministry of Sport (MOS). As a former BI Specialist, I knew a great deal about AI concepts such as Machine Learning, Deep Learning, Natural Language Processing, and Image Processing. Besides dealing with data, handling the missing values, and visualizing the data using Power BI and Tableau.
Web26 aug. 2024 · In LightGBM the algorithm creates a histogram of feature values, with equal bin density (i.e. transforms the feature distribution into a uniform distribution for split finding), built using a subset of the dataset (controlled by the bin_construct_sample_cnt parameter). Gradient binning
http://devdoc.net/bigdata/LightGBM-doc-2.2.2/Advanced-Topics.html fnac eric clapton nothing but the bluesWebMultiple Imputation is one of the most robust ways to handle missing data - but it can take a long time. ... Missing Value Imputation using LightGBM. Visit Snyk Advisor to see a full health score report for miceforest, including popularity, security, ... green solution coWebWhen predicting, samples with missing values are assigned to the left or right child consequently. If no missing values were encountered for a given feature during training, then samples with missing values are mapped to whichever child has the most samples. This implementation is inspired by LightGBM. Read more in the User Guide. fnac films ancienshttp://devdoc.net/bigdata/LightGBM-doc-2.2.2/Advanced-Topics.html green solution colorado locationsWebLightGBM — use_missing=false ). However, other algorithms throw an error about the missing values (ie. Scikit learn — LinearRegression). Is an option only if the missing values are... fnac folhetoWeb10 apr. 2024 · Over the last decade, the Short Message Service (SMS) has become a primary communication channel. Nevertheless, its popularity has also given rise to the so-called SMS spam. These messages, i.e., spam, are annoying and potentially malicious by exposing SMS users to credential theft and data loss. To mitigate this persistent threat, … fnac figurine pop hisokaWeb7 jun. 2024 · Solution 1: Handle Unknown by Using .reindex and .fillna () One way of addressing this categorical mismatch is to save the columns obtained after dummy encoding the training set in a list. Then, encode the test set as usual and use the columns of the encoded training set to align both the datas set. green solution discount code reddit